Introduction To MTP And Its Legality In India
Before diving into the costs, it’s essential to understand the legal framework surrounding MTP in India. The Medical Termination of Pregnancy Act of 1971, amended in 2021, outlines the conditions under which a pregnancy can be terminated. According to the law, a pregnancy can be terminated if it does not exceed twenty weeks, subject to certain conditions. For pregnancies between 20 and 24 weeks, the Act permits termination under specific circumstances with the approval of two medical practitioners. Understanding these legal provisions is crucial for ensuring that any MTP procedure is conducted safely and legally.

Cost Of MTP In Bangalore
The cost of MTP in Bangalore can range widely, from a few thousand rupees in public facilities to tens of thousands in private settings.
- For early pregnancies (up to 6 weeks), medical termination using abortion pills can cost between ₹5,000 to ₹20,000 in private clinics, depending on the clinic’s reputation and the doctor’s fees.
- For pregnancies beyond 6 weeks, surgical termination becomes necessary, with costs ranging from ₹15,000 to ₹50,000 or more, depending on the gestation period, type of procedure, and facility.

Can I Get MTP Done At A Government Hospital In Bangalore?
Yes, it is possible to get MTP done at a government hospital in Bangalore. Government hospitals in Bangalore offer MTP services at a subsidized rate, making it more affordable for individuals who cannot access private healthcare facilities. These hospitals have authorized medical practitioners and facilities to perform MTP, ensuring that the procedure is safe and effective. However, the availability of MTP services at government hospitals may be limited, and there may be a waiting period before the procedure can be performed.
The cost of MTP at a government hospital in Bangalore is generally lower compared to private hospitals and clinics. The cost may range from Rs. 1,000 to Rs. 5,000, depending on the gestation period and the type of procedure. However, it is essential to note that government hospitals may have specific eligibility criteria and requirements, such as income certificates or proof of residence, to avail of the subsidized rates. Additionally, the quality of care and facilities may vary across different government hospitals, and it is crucial to research and choose a hospital that provides safe and effective MTP services.

What Is The Legal Framework For MTP In Bangalore?
The legal framework for MTP in Bangalore is governed by the Medical Termination of Pregnancy (MTP) Act, 1971, which allows for the termination of pregnancy under certain conditions. According to the Act, a pregnancy can be terminated if it is deemed to be a risk to the life or health of the pregnant woman, or if there is a substantial risk that the child would suffer from physical or mental abnormalities. The Act also specifies the gestation limits for MTP, which is up to 20 weeks of pregnancy.
In Bangalore, the MTP Act is implemented and regulated by the Karnataka State Government. The government has authorized certain healthcare facilities and medical practitioners to perform MTP, and these facilities must adhere to the guidelines and regulations set out by the government. Additionally, the government has also established a system for reporting and monitoring MTP cases, to ensure that the procedure is performed safely and legally.
